Do you ever feel guilty when something good comes your way — even when you’ve worked hard for it? In Week 3 of the Identity, Safety & Worthiness series, we explore why receiving can feel more uncomfortable than giving, and why guilt often appears right when life begins to offer support, money, rest, or ease. This reaction isn’t a flaw. It’s a nervous-system response shaped by early experiences where receiving came with expectations, obligation, or loss of autonomy. In this video, you’ll learn: Why receiving can feel unsafe even when you “deserve it” How guilt becomes a protective response The difference between deserving and feeling safe to receive Why over-giving forms and how it affects money and relationships How to gently expand your capacity to receive without shame If you struggle to accept help, downplay compliments, rush to give back, or feel uneasy holding abundance — you are not broken. Guilt is not a stop sign. It’s a signal from your body. And receiving can become safe again.
